O'HAGAN Cara Died peacefully February 22, 2018 after a short illness at St. Vincent's Hospital Dublin, surrounded by her loving family. She will be sadly missed by her parents Denis and Carmen, sisters Laura and Sarah, brother-in-law Clive, Andrew, wider family circle and her many friends. Service at Roselawn Crematorium, Belfast at 9.30am on Monday, (February 26) followed by Requiem Mass at St. Gerard's Church, Antrim Road, Belfast at 11.30am. Family flowers only please. Donations, in lieu to John Hickey, St. Vincent's University Hospital Foundation, Merrion Road, Dublin 4. Enquiries to O'Kanes Funeral Directors (048 90243129).
